Security considerations for your oopbuy spreadsheet are often neglected until a problem arises. Your oopbuy spreadsheet likely contains sensitive business information including supplier contact details, pricing strategies, and purchasing patterns that competitors could exploit. Protect your data file with strong access controls, encrypt sensitive columns, and avoid storing payment credentials directly in the file. If you share your order sheet with external partners such as accountants or shipping agents, use view-only links or redacted versions that exclude confidential data. Treating your oopbuy spreadsheet with the same security rigor as any other business system prevents costly data breaches.

Pivot tables are an underrated tool when it comes to analyzing data in your cost tracker. If you have been ordering through Oopbuy for several months, your ordering tool likely contains a wealth of historical data that can inform future purchasing decisions. Create pivot tables to summarize spending by category, track average delivery times by supplier, and identify seasonal purchasing patterns. The insights extracted from your product tracker using pivot tables often reveal cost-saving opportunities that would otherwise remain hidden in rows and rows of raw transaction data.

Inventory forecasting based on your inventory sheet data can prevent both stockouts and overstock situations. By analyzing the ordering patterns recorded in your logistics tracker, you can predict when you will need to place new orders through Oopbuy and in what quantities. Incorporate lead time data, seasonal trends, and planned promotions into your oopbuy spreadsheet forecasting model to increase accuracy. The goal is to maintain just enough inventory to meet customer demand without tying up excessive capital in unsold stock, and your fulfillment sheet is the key tool for finding this optimal balance.
